Abstract

This lecture gives a comprehensive overview of the instrumentation that is employed in the field of gamma-ray astronomy. It describes the principal physical processes, detector technologies, and telescope configurations that are used in this field. Special emphasis is given to the instrumentation of the upcoming INTEGRAL observatory. The lecture closes with a brief summary of currently available and planned gamma-ray instruments.
